Does the color of the lubricant base oil darken after being stored in the tank for 3 days?

Does the color of the lubricant base oil darken after being stored in the tank for 3 days? Thank you all
Reply #22010-08-01
I used to work in the lubricant hydrogenation workshop. From what I know, the base oil produced through lubricant hydrogenation has excellent oxidation stability, and there should not be significant changes in its color. However, the stability of the base oil produced by the old production method is likely to be lower; after all, the oil produced by that method is inherently more yellow in color.
Reply #32010-08-01
I’m talking about the hydrogenation of lubricating oils. Our process involves using hydrocracked tail oil for hydrogenation, and our distillation unit is of the atmospheric and vacuum type. The color intensity of these oils is generally quite good; however, sometimes it can increase
Reply #42010-08-01
If the oxidation stability is poor, check the reaction temperature in the post-refining reactor, as well as whether the catalyst has become partially deactivated.
Reply #52010-08-01
After being stored in the lubricant base oil tank for 3 days, its color should not darken; if it does, it may be due to residual oil at the bottom or oil leakage.
